Executive readout · one minute

What matters this quarter

Socket Mobile (SCKT) reported Q4 2025 revenue of $4.0 million, down 18% year-over-year but up 28% sequentially, while full-year revenue fell 19.6% to $15.1 million and the company recorded a $10.7 million deferred tax asset valuation allowance driving a net loss of $1.81 per share for the year.

Key takeaways

What improved, and what deserves a closer read.

Constructive signals

  • Q4 revenue grew 28% sequentially to $4.0 million from $3.1 million in Q3 2025
  • Gross margin held resilient at 50% in Q4 (49.7% full-year) versus 51% prior-year quarter
  • Launched CaptureSDK 2.0 plus XtremeScan v16e, DuraScan D751 NFC/RFID reader and DuraScan D764 for Direct Part Mark
  • SocketScan S721 introduced with Bluetooth Low Energy for faster pairing and lower power usage
  • XtremeScan featured in Apple's Connected Worker series on December 18 with over 50 large companies in attendance
  • Received official approval in Japan for S370 and S550 as certified My Number Card readers

Risks & pressure points

  • Q4 revenue declined 18% year-over-year to $4.0 million from $4.8 million
  • Full-year 2025 revenue fell 19.6% to $15.1 million from $18.8 million in 2024
  • Full-year operating loss widened to $3.7 million (per transcript; $3.2 million per 8-K) from $2.8 million loss in 2024
  • Recorded $10.7 million one-time deferred tax asset valuation allowance in Q4, driving net loss per share of $1.43 in Q4 and $1.81 for the year
  • Adjusted EBITDA loss of $1.2 million for 2025 versus $320,000 loss in 2024
  • Cash position declined to $2.0 million at year-end after $1.4 million used in operations and $5.5 million in capital expenditures

“We recorded a Q4 operating loss of $730,000 compared to a $513,000 loss in Q4 2024 and a $1.2 million loss in the preceding quarter. In Q4, driven by the cumulative losses in recent years, we recognized a one-time adjustment to establish a full valuation allowance of $10.7 million against our deferred tax assets in accordance with ASC 740.” Lynn Zhao, CFO
“With over 50 large companies in attendance, we saw significant interest in our XtremeScan solutions. While we recognize that projects with large-scale enterprises require time to mature, the first step is demonstrating what is possible. We were honored to showcase our solutions on this platform and expect to spend a significant portion of 2026 pursuing the high-value opportunities that have already surfaced from this event.” Kevin Mills, CEO
